簡體   English   中英

無法將Java從1.6更新到1.7

[英]Cannot update java from 1.6 to 1.7

作為“ dbeaver”安裝疑難解答的一部分,我試圖將Mac上的Java從1.6更新到1.7。 我從oracle站點下載並安裝了最新的Java 8,但Java版本仍然相同。

我什至嘗試從系統偏好設置的Java控制面板進行更新,問題仍然相同。

有人可以讓我知道為什么我遇到這個問題嗎?,下面是詳細信息。

| => java -version
java version "1.6.0_65"
Java(TM) SE Runtime Environment (build 1.6.0_65-b14-468-11M4833)
Java HotSpot(TM) 64-Bit Server VM (build 20.65-b04-468, mixed mode)

| /usr/bin @boston 
| => sw_Vers
ProductName:    Mac OS X
ProductVersion: 10.11.6
BuildVersion:   15G31

打開一個終端並輸入export JAVA_HOME=$(/usr/libexec/java_home -v 1.7)

打開.bash_profile

vi ~/.bash_profile

添加以下行

export  JAVA_HOME=`/usr/libexec/java_home -v 1.7`

這告訴您/usr/bin/java鏈接目標使用安裝在其中的最新Java 7軟件包。

/Library/Java/JavaVirtualMachines/

因此對於JDK 1.7.0_17 JAVA_HOME將是:

/Library/Java/JavaVirtualMachines/jdk1.7.0_17.jdk/Contents/Ho

您需要下載並安裝完整的JDK(Java開發工具包)。 您僅更新了JRE(Java運行時環境)。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M